This is a family vacation home is on the site of a previous home where the homeowner, Vanessa, spent summers with her family as a child. Having fallen into disrepair the old house was demolished allowing Vanessa and Paul to purchase the property, and dream of their new home.

After visiting our shop and meeting our team, they enlisted our services to design and build their vacation home. Situated on a sharp hill that drops to the shore of Keuka Lake, the site was challenging, but similar to many other lake home sites we've built on. Our design group turned the difficult, steep slope into an advantage creating multiple points of entry, capturing panoramic lake views from nearly every window, and incorporating an expansive deck. A bridge connects to the upper level and main door of the home which has timber bunks that provide unique views of the lake as occupants can "lay" in the windows. The lower level floor plan is open, allowing visitors and the family to enjoy easy conversation from kitchen to dining to living rooms Reclaimed Settlers' Plank hardwood flooring flows throughout these rooms accented by custom maple cabinetry and an eye-catching blue island with cement top. Overall the home has a contemporary edge, combining a shed style roof with reclaimed barn siding, cable railings, and salvaged redwood.
